AMS netlist problem
Feb 14th, 2007, 2:17pm
 
When I use AMS Netlister netlist some circuit block, it generates several error:

Error: Value "1" of property "m" (CDF name "m") on instance "T0" is a string.
         Ensure that value of "m" factor property is of type integer or real.
......
where T0.. are transistor in a kit.

So I use CIW->Tool->CDF->Edit... to change CDF, but since the transistor is from a design kit, I can only open it in "read-only" mode. Is there anyway to overcome this problem? Thanks.

AMS netlist(cell-based) require correct parameter type setup. You need to change m to "real" or "integ" type in CDF.  This is right thing to do since it should be "real" or "integ" parameter type based on the CDF parameter definition.   You can either ask PDK admin to change that or copy the PDK lib in your local to change that.

The other thing you can try is to use OSS netlisting in AMS-ADE which can avoid to have CDF change but you may run into other issues...

Problem solved after I copy the kit to home directory and change CDF property of the transistors.
